ABOUT: BELGIAN SHEPHERD MALINOIS DOG BREED
The Belgian Shepherd Malinois is a versatile and intelligent working dog breed known for its agility, loyalty, and protective nature. Originating from Belgium, these medium-sized dogs have a distinctive short coat in shades of fawn with a black mask. Malinois excel in various roles such as military, police, search and rescue, and as loyal family companions. With proper training and socialization, the Belgian Shepherd Malinois thrives on mental stimulation and physical activity to channel its high energy levels effectively.
The Labrador Retriever is a popular and versatile dog breed known for its friendly demeanor and high intelligence. These dogs are often used as guide dogs for the visually impaired, search and rescue dogs, and excellent family pets. Labradors are known for their great sense of smell, strong build, and love of water, making them exceptional hunters and swimmers. With their loyal and loving nature, Labradors have rightfully earned their reputation as one of the most beloved dog breeds in the world.
